    Scope - (Show below) - (Hide below)

    This International Standard specifies a titrimetric method for the determination of the combined water content of iron ores, using Karl Fischer solution.

    This method is applicable to a concentration range of 0,05 to 10 % (m/m) of combined water in natural iron ores, and iron ore concentrates and agglomerates including sinter products.

    NOTE The term “combined water means that part of the water content of an iron ore that can be removed only at temperatures substantially higher than 100 to 110 °C.
